Mumbai: People today seem to be adjusting their attention within 15 seconds. Nawazuddin Siddiqui’s comment about 1 Safa perfectly reflects what the film is trying to say. The actor praised the project’s emotional depth and its attempt to make audiences slow down and reflect at a time when life seems to be moving at an increasingly fast pace.
Filmmaker Shadab Siddiqui is set to present a story rooted in poetry and emotions with 1 Safa. Written and directed by Siddiqui, the film draws inspiration from the poetry of renowned Urdu poet Faiz Ahmed Faiz and stars Preeti Sood and Naseem Mughal.
Preeti Sood, known for her work in projects such as Aashram and Revolver Rani, features in the film alongside Naseem Mughal, who has been a part of projects including Army Men and Safed Sagar.
A notable part of 1 Safa is the poetry featured in the film, which has been given voice by Nawazuddin Siddiqui. His narration adds to the film’s emotional and poetic narrative.
The film focuses on emotions and reflection, presenting a story that asks viewers to pause amid the fast pace of everyday life. Rather than relying heavily on action or spectacle, 1 Safa uses poetry and emotions to tell its story.The project was also showcased at the International Film Festival of Jammu and Kashmir.
1 Safa has been produced by Kathaghar Entertainment Technology in association with Blue Eyes Film Factory. The music for the film has been composed by Kalandar and Shashank.
With Faiz Ahmed Faiz’s poetry forming an important part of its narrative, 1 Safa brings together poetry, performances and a story centred on human emotions.
